Ok, I bought a keyless setup with remot start and needless to say I have a few questions. I know there is a how-to on keyless but I can't get the site to work.

What and where is the STARTER WIRE and the PRIMARY IGNITION WIRE?

where is the starter switch on the clutch?

A how to on remote start would be awesome.

catalin
04-27-2003, 08:07 PM
Starter is black/white and ignittion is balck/yellow at the ignition switch.

You'll have to temporarily by-pass the clutch when you remote start. Most likely a negative trigger switch, right on the clutch pedal. Supply it with ground and it should let you start without pushing the clutch....

Becareful with this install, you don't want your car starting in gear and hitting something, or even worse killing someone.

What do they mean by ignition harness? Where is it?

You get to the "ignition harness" by removing the trim cover under the steering column. Then you have to carefully cut the black plastic sleeve open to get to the wires inside.
